Defense Minister Poltorak concerned about upcoming Russia’s military exercise Zapad 2017
Ukrinform
Defense Minister of Ukraine Stepan Poltorak says he doesn’t rule out possible provocations from the side of the Russian Federation during the Russian-Belarusian military exercise Zapad 2017.
In a post on his Facebook page, Minister Poltorak wrote: “The Russian military exercise Zapad 2017 raises concerns. We do not rule out possible provocations from the side of the Russian Federation. In such case, Ukraine will have to ensure its defense capacity”.
He also praised constructive work of experts and US Special Envoy in Ukraine Kurt Volker while visiting Donbas, and added that the world community now will be able to impartially evaluate the situation in eastern Ukraine due to their help.
As earlier reported, the joint Russian-Belarusian military exercise Zapad 2017 is scheduled to take place in Belarus on September 14-20.
